Oak Leaf, TX Insights: Population, Influence, and Service Areas

Oak Leaf is a city in Ellis County, Texas, United States. The population was 1,552 at the 2020 census.

What causes my HVAC system to freeze up in Oak Leaf, TX?

An HVAC system can freeze up due to low refrigerant levels, restricted airflow, or a malfunctioning thermostat. Contact EcoCool to resolve the issue.
